RULE SET
Singles
* 3 Stock
* 8 Minute Time Limit
* All items off, including smashball
* No stalling or running away to purposely run out the time limit (running out minimal time is one thing, multiple minutes is just ridiculous)
* 40 LGL, if the match result is a timeout, and one of the players grabbed the ledge more then 40 times, the match will be considered a loss for the player who did so.
* If you need to add your name to change your controls, please remember to do so, and do it quickly. You cannot quit in the middle of a match if you realize your controls are wrong.
* Controller port will be decided either by playing rock paper scissors, G&W numbers, or flipping a coin. whatever floats your boat. In teams, the team that wins the game for port priority will choose one port first, then the opponents will choose their ports, and the teammate of the person who choose their port first will choose last.
Set format (In Order of Procedure):
1. Opponents choose their characters for the first match *
2. Opponents start the stage striking procedure
3. Each player may announce one stage to be banned for counter picks of the set
4. The first game is played, using the stage chosen during step 2
5. The loser of the previous match announces the next match's stage from either the Starter Stage List or the Counter Stage List
6. The winner of the previous match chooses their character**
7. The loser of the previous match chooses their character
8. Repeat steps 5-7 for all proceeding matches
* Double blind character selection may be called for the first match
** If the loser of the previous match chooses to use random pick for the stage, the winner cannot change character
Neutral Stages: - each player can strike one stage and remaining stage is played
* Battlefield
* Final Destination
* Smashville
* Lylat Cruise
* Yoshi's Island (SSBB)
Counterpick Stages:
* Delfino Plaza
* Castle Siege
* Frigate Orpheon
* Battleship Halberd
* Rainbow Cruise
* Brinstar
* Pokemon Stadium(Melee)
* Pictochat
* Pirate Ship
1. Any Standing and Small Step Infinite is BANNED . If the infinite requires a wall to work, then the infinite may be continued up to 200%, but any further then that will be considered stalling.
2. If there is a dispute over controller ports, play Rock Paper Scissors for it ( if you guys cannot do this I will flip a coin)
3. If a player successfully ends the match with either Bowser or Ganondorf's over B attack by suicide, then the player who initiated the move wins.
4. If a player ends the match by swallowing with Kirby or DDD and falling off the stage and the game counts it as a tie, the player who initiated the swallow move wins. If the player who was swallowed is shown as winning the match (in the instance the broke out right before they died which some people might not notice), then they win.
Doubles
Same standard rules and stages as singles.
Chibo's Color-Blind Rule: If a player on a team is using a character that might make it tough to determine the teams color (like Sonic, Lucario, or Pokemon Trainer), they are allowed to request control of a certain color to help lessen confusion.
* Stock sharing is allowed.
* Team Attack is on.
Banned Stages:
*Everything Else
Mages DQ Rules :
2 Minutes Late: Warning/Loss of first stock
4 Minutes Late: Loss of first match of set
6 Minutes Late: Loss of set
Violation of any rule is punishable by non-refunded disqualification.
In the event of a TIE at the end of the time limit, the player with the most stocks wins. If both players have one stock then it is decided by percentage. If both players are withing 50% of each other on the same stock, then sudden death will be quitted, and the players will set stocks to 1 and time limite to 3 minutes, and play the match with the same stage.
Each Round is best of three matches; Grand/Losers/Winners Finals are best of five matches*
